    What Makes the Mercer Hotel Barcelona Unique?

    The Mercer Hotel Barcelona is not just another luxury hotel; it is a destination that tells a story. What truly sets it apart is its ability to weave history, architecture, and modern design into a cohesive and captivating experience. The building itself dates back to Roman times, with remnants of ancient walls still visible within the hotel. This historical foundation is complemented by medieval and modern architectural elements, creating a space that feels both timeless and contemporary.

    What Historical Features Can You Discover?

    One of the most remarkable aspects of the Mercer Hotel Barcelona is its integration of historical features into its design. As you explore the hotel, you’ll encounter remnants of Roman walls that date back over 2,000 years. These ancient structures are not only preserved but celebrated, serving as a testament to the city’s rich history. The medieval arches and stone walls further enhance the historical ambiance, creating a sense of stepping back in time. Even the layout of the hotel reflects its historical significance, with narrow corridors and hidden alcoves that evoke the charm of a bygone era.

    What Are the Must-See Landmarks?

    The Gothic Quarter is home to some of Barcelona’s most iconic landmarks, many of which are just a short walk from the Mercer Hotel Barcelona. The Barcelona Cathedral, with its stunning Gothic architecture and serene cloister, is a must-visit. Nearby, you’ll find Plaça Reial, a picturesque square surrounded by palm trees and elegant arcades, perfect for enjoying a leisurely coffee or people-watching. History lovers will also appreciate the remains of the ancient Roman city of Barcino, which can be explored at the Barcelona City History Museum.
